			 OK we watched both the theatrical version and the directors cut of the movie and still don't know what went on.  
		
	
		
		
		
		
			Was Evan in a coma after the first hit? Did Kayleigh die? Did Evan loose his arms or was it a vision? Was what happened based on the present or the past? discuss ![]()

		 I liked this movie  
		
	
		
		
		
		
		
	
	To answer your questions: 1) No he wasn't in a coma, he suffers blackouts. 2) Kayleigh did die in one reality, however he changed that and went into a new reality/timestream where she didn't. 3) He did lose use of his arms until he was able to change realities/timestreams again. 4) Well it all goes back to the point of the movie. He was a mistake. He never should have existed and as such he finally corrected things in the end.  |
